C-Biotic uses natural food sources to provide additional micronutrients,    Vitamins, minerals, nutraceuticals, and accessory nutrients. probiotics and enzymes.    Nearly all conventional pet foods are lacking these vital components. An absence of probiotics and enzymes compromises immunity and places the digestive burden wholly on the body, creating stress and disease.
